From Porte Maillot to Pelleport by subway:

The fastest route in the Paris subway from Porte Maillot to Pelleport takes 45 minutes. This route takes lines subway line C, subway line 3 and subway line 3b. It includes two connections at Pereire and Gambetta. The complete route crosses 23 stations.

The inauguration of the Porte Maillot subway station took place on 15 novembre 1936 (19 juillet 1900 pour la première station, déplacée). The annual attendance of this station is 8 976 380 passengers.
The station Pelleport, located at Paris, was inaugurated on 27 novembre 1921. It benefits from an annual attendance of 363 122 travellers.
